The Base Emergency Communications System (BECS) intends to solicit and award Sole Source contract in accordance with FAR subpart 13.501, Special Documentation Requirements, to L3 Harris Technologies Inc. The BECS program modernization effort focuses on upgrading and ensuring the interoperability of Army public safety communications. This initiative supports the integration of Deven s Reserve Force Training Area s (RFTA) legacy Land Mobile Radio (LMR) system into the Army CONUS Enterprise (ACE) LMR architecture, in conjunction with enhancing interoperability within the BECS capabilities. Devens RFTA s LMR Subsystem is future-ready, adaptable to evolving operational requirements with BECS capabilities, and integrated with critical communication systems to enhance emergency response and mission effectiveness. Specific modernization and interoperability requirements exist to necessitate this company be awarded this contract on a sole source basis. To meet the specific requirements for modernization and interoperability, the BECS program must utilize the proprietary technology and services of L3 Harris. This procurement is focused on modernizing the current LMR system at Devens RFTA, not on purchasing new radios. The BECS program modernization effort also does not include a request for fielding crash systems. The Government intends to work with the original Equipment Manufacturer (OEM), L3 Harris Technologies, inc., to achieve this goal. Specifically, L3 Harris Technologies Inc. offers specialized capabilities required to modernize the Devens RFTA s legacy standalone LMR system by integrating its requirements into BECS as a unified interoperable state-of-the-art Subsystem. Significantly, L3 Harris s system core is proprietary to L3 Harris which can limit interoperability with other OEMs. The modernization will leverage advanced technologies to provide a fully operational, turn-key LMR Subsystem that addresses both current and future mission-critical communication demands. The required period of performance for this effort is 24 months from the date of the award. Please note that this is not a request for Proposal (RFP). The intent of this notice is to synopsize this effort and for informational purposes. However, any information received from an organization before 4:00 PM Eastern Daylight Time (EDT), Friday, March 13, 2026, and can meet this requirement may be considered by the Government for competitive procurement action. Information in response to this notice may be sent to Hoa Luu, Contract Specialist, at hoa.q.luu2.civ@army.mil, Mark Grimsley, Contract Specialist, at mark.c.grimsley.civ@army.mil and Katia Lacoste, Contracting Officer, at katia.lacoste.civ@army.mil. A determination by the Government not to compete this action based on this notice is solely within the discretion of the Government.
